Constructed from a sophisticated synthetic fluoropolymer of tetrafluoroethylene, PTFE gaskets are composed purely of carbon and fluorine elements. Naturally hydrophobic, these gaskets masterfully repel water and water-based substances. They also boast one of the lowest solid-state coefficients of friction, ensuring smooth and reliable performance.
PTFE gaskets exhibit extraordinary dielectric properties and deliver exceptional thermal insulation. They perform effortlessly across a vast temperature spectrum ranging from -200°C to an impressive 260°C. As the most chemically resistant plastic known, PTFE remains impervious to most corrosive liquids, vapors, and gases, maintaining its integrity and performance.
